Route overview
This flight route operates between Santiago and Tenerife, using Canadair Regional Jet 900 aircraft. The destination airport in Tenerife has been operational since 1929 and currently serves over five million passengers annually, making it a significant travel hub.
The Santiago (SCQ) → Tenerife (TFN) route is operated by Iberia Airlines. Heading to Tenerife: what to expect in this direction
Flying from Santiago (SCQ) to Tenerife (TFN) heads south-west for about 1,753 km, a flight time of roughly 2h 37m.
Air-traffic congestion: departing Santiago the average ATFM delay is 0.0 min (ATC pre-departure); arriving into Tenerife it is 5.8 min (ATC pre-departure).

The Santiago-Tenerife route is about 1,753 km: for a cancellation (with less than 14 days' notice), a delay over 3 hours, or denied boarding, EU261 compensation is €400, barring extraordinary circumstances.
